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
51997761 96150993552 22721482
41618873 19
41618873 19
5429 1358122 540401 134820434 679262
All about undefined
Interested in learning more?
41618873 19
5429 1358122 540401 134820434 679262
See more
411 6500398
3912011 52496748 4608928402
See more
151 7511
82 0801 10739734
See more